Arsenal is demonstrating a newfound sense of maturity as they navigate the Premier League title race this season, a marked improvement over their previous campaign. Last season, despite spending a significant amount of time at the top of the table, they faltered in the final stretch, allowing Manchester City to overtake them. Now, they find themselves in contention once again, nestled between league leaders Liverpool and reigning champions Manchester City.

Jorginho, reflecting on Arsenal’s recent performances, praised the squad’s mentality and their ability to maintain momentum. He emphasized the team’s forward-thinking approach and their desire to keep pushing forward. When asked about the differences between this season and the last, Jorginho pointed to the increased maturity of the team, both in their competitive spirit and their game management.

Under the guidance of manager Mikel Arteta, Arsenal has displayed a proactive style of play, exemplified by their recent dominant victory over Sheffield United. Their swift five-goal lead, achieved in record time, showcased their attacking prowess and determination. Jorginho stressed the importance of not becoming complacent and urged the team to remain focused and humble, continuing to push forward with hard work and dedication.

This relentless pursuit of excellence has propelled Arsenal to their seventh consecutive Premier League victory, while simultaneously pushing Sheffield United closer to relegation. Despite the Blades’ struggles, manager Chris Wilder remains resolute in his commitment to rebuilding the club, using setbacks as fuel for his determination to succeed.
